Council Directive 2003/85/EC of 29 September 2003 on Community measures for the control of foot-and-mouth disease repealing Directive 85/511/EEC and Decisions 89/531/EEC and 91/665/EEC and amending Directive 92/46/EEC (Text with EEA relevance)

Article 31U.K.Measures in relation to sheep wool, ruminant hair and pig bristles produced in the protection zone

1.Member States shall ensure that the placing on the market of sheep wool, ruminant hair and pig bristles originating in the protection zone shall be prohibited.

2.By way of derogation, the prohibition as provided for in paragraph 1 shall not apply to unprocessed wool, hair and bristles which:

(a)were produced at least 21 days before the estimated date of infection on the holding referred to in Article 10(1) and have been stored separately from wool, hair and bristles produced after that date; or

(b)comply with the requirements laid down in point 3 in Part A of Annex VII.
